Beautifully updated Victorian terrace in the heart of Evington Village. Offering two double bedrooms plus a large, versatile third office room, this home features a well-fitted kitchen, a striking family bathroom, and two stylish reception rooms. The private garden includes a decked BBQ area, lush lawn, and a charming summerhouse.

This beautifully presented Victorian mid terrace lies at the heart of historic Evington Village and offers an exceptional standard of finish throughout. The house has been thoughtfully updated to provide stylish, contemporary living while remaining true to its original form, with high ceilings, deep skirtings, and fireplaces creating a calm, established atmosphere from the moment you step inside.

The layout flows with ease from the front sitting room, where a bold, modern palette meets period detail, through to the central dining space with open stairs and built-in alcove storage. This leads into a well-appointed kitchen, which is both smart and highly practical. Wall and base cabinets offer ample storage, while sleek worktops and white tiled splashbacks give a clean finish. At its heart is a classic Belfast sink, set below one of two large windows that bring in natural light from both aspects. The stained glass in the rear door provides a gentle nod to the building’s heritage and adds a subtle decorative touch.

Upstairs, two double bedrooms are served by a full width bathroom finished in striking monochrome tones. Metro tiling, geometric flooring and contrasting cabinetry create a dramatic but functional space, while the window over the bath frames a leafy view of the rear. The second floor provides a large and versatile additional room, currently arranged as a child’s bedroom but ideal as an office, hobby space, or quiet retreat. Under eaves storage and three rooflights make this a particularly practical and inviting upper level.

The rear garden has been carefully landscaped to offer something for every season. Immediately outside the kitchen is a raised timber deck—an ideal spot for a barbecue or outdoor dining—followed by a lush, lawned section that feels almost springy underfoot. Right at the end, framed by greenery and fencing, is a painted summerhouse with glazed double doors: perfect for use as a workspace, reading room or simply as a quiet escape from the main house.

Parking is available on street to the side, there is a shared access passage at the rear, used only for bins and garden maintenance, which has no impact on the overall privacy of this delightfully tucked-away outside space.
